Manipulace s dynamickým stahováním souborů v JavaScriptu přes Ajax
Alice Dupont
5 února 2025
Manipulace s dynamickým stahováním souborů v JavaScriptu přes Ajax

Soubory musí být často dynamicky generovány pro moderní webové aplikace, aniž by byly uloženy na serveru. Pro silně obchodované API, která zpracovávají uživatelská data a doručují materiál ke stažení ve formulářích, jako jsou xml , json nebo csv , je tato technika nezbytná. Pomocí funkce BLOB JavaScriptu a AJAX mohou vývojáři efektivně spravovat stahování souborů. Zatímco zpracování toku maximalizuje účinnost pro obrovské soubory, správné ověřování zaručuje bezpečný přístup. Dobře navržený systém stahování zlepšuje uživatelský zážitek tím, že se vyhýbá havábám prohlížeče a usnadňuje hladkou komunikaci. Škálovatelné online aplikace v reálném čase vyžadují tuto strategii pro cokoli od automatizovaného generování zpráv po bezpečné vývozy dat.

Oprava stránek ASP.NET Core Razor pro chyby chybných požadavků AJAX 400
Daniel Marino
11 listopadu 2024
Oprava stránek ASP.NET Core Razor pro chyby chybných požadavků AJAX 400

Při použití AJAX v ASP.NET Core Razor Pages může být náročnou překážkou spuštění chyby 400 Bad Request. K tomuto problému obvykle dochází, když jsou data požadavku zkreslená nebo neodpovídají modelu na straně serveru. Datové vazby, druhy obsahu a zpracování FormData jsou důležitá témata, na která je třeba se zaměřit. Tyto problémy lze často opravit tím, že se ujistíte, že každý datový bod – včetně příloh souborů – je v požadavku AJAX vhodně specifikován, což umožňuje efektivní zpracování dat a úspěšné připojení k serveru. AJAX je díky těmto vylepšením spolehlivější pro aplikace, které potřebují dynamickou interakci s daty v reálném čase.

Použití jQuery AJAX k opravě chyby „No Image Provided“ a 400 31 Response v Django
Daniel Marino
3 listopadu 2024
Použití jQuery AJAX k opravě chyby „No Image Provided“ a 400 31 Response v Django

Tento článek popisuje běžný problém se získáním odpovědi 400 31 a chybou „Žádný obrázek nebyl poskytnut“ při nahrávání obrázku pomocí AJAX v projektu Django. Příčinou problému je obvykle nevhodné zacházení s nahráním souborů nebo nedorozumění mezi frontendem a backendem. S použitím FormData v jQuery poskytuje článek techniky pro zajištění správného přenosu obrazových dat.

Doručování dat PHP do JavaScriptu: Vyhýbání se zobrazení v prohlížeči
Jules David
10 října 2024
Doručování dat PHP do JavaScriptu: Vyhýbání se zobrazení v prohlížeči

Tento tutoriál se zabývá využitím XMLHttpRequest k přenosu dat z PHP do JavaScriptu, aniž by se zobrazovala v prohlížeči. Zachovat transparentnost dat a zároveň umožnit JavaScriptu jejich zpracování je obtížné. Přestože byly zkoumány další techniky, včetně souborů cookie a vkládání dat HTML, tajemstvím je použití JSON ke správě dat na pozadí.